we are looking for you as a(n)Process Chemist.
The purpose of this position is to support the company's strategic growth and productivity goals by decreasing production costs via improving production recipes, ensuring consistent quality, reducing customer complaints and optimizing cycle times while supporting high safety performance.
Job Responsibilities
Tasks include review and transfer of new and globally harmonized products to local production, improvement of existing product FTPR (first time pass rate) and statistical analysis of process data to reduce variation, investigation of all failed production batches and review of customer complaints aimed at improving product performance.
Maintain and improve reactor / mixer recipes to optimize quality and efficiency by becoming an expert in the assigned production area.
Troubleshoot chemistry/process problems in the production area by strategically utilizing available laboratory resources and by being available 24 hours to assist PTS's and operators with production processes.
Develop rework / blend-off recipes for off-specification material
Manage assigned inventory of raw materials and products.
Investigation / Root Cause Analysis of quality failures and production chemistry related complaints.
Assist Process Control / QA in designing new and improving existing test methods.
